메뉴 건너뛰기




Volumn , Issue , 2002, Pages 235-246

A compiled implementation of strong reduction

Author keywords

Abstract machine; Beta equivalence; Calculus of constructions; Coq; Normalization by evaluation; Strong reduction; Virtual machine

Indexed keywords

CODES (SYMBOLS); DATA FLOW ANALYSIS; EQUIVALENCE CLASSES; OBJECT ORIENTED PROGRAMMING; PROGRAM INTERPRETERS; RECURSIVE FUNCTIONS;

EID: 0036949281     PISSN: None     EISSN: None     Source Type: Conference Proceeding    
DOI: 10.1145/583852.581501     Document Type: Conference Paper
Times cited : (153)

References (24)
  • 2
    • 84972498411 scopus 로고
    • Every planar map is four colorable
    • K. Appel and W. Haken. Every planar map is four colorable. Illinois J. Math, 21:429-567, 1977.
    • (1977) Illinois J. Math , vol.21 , pp. 429-567
    • Appel, K.1    Haken, W.2
  • 3
    • 0003516983 scopus 로고    scopus 로고
    • Auto-validation d'un système de preuves avec familles inductives
    • PhD thesis, University Paris 7
    • B. Barras. Auto-validation d'un système de preuves avec familles inductives. PhD thesis, University Paris 7, 1999.
    • (1999)
    • Barras, B.1
  • 5
    • 0012619505 scopus 로고    scopus 로고
    • Coq in Coq
    • Submitted for publication
    • B. Barras and B. Werner. Coq in Coq. Submitted for publication, 2000.
    • (2000)
    • Barras, B.1    Werner, B.2
  • 6
    • 0026190524 scopus 로고
    • An inverse of the evaluation functional for typed λ-calculus
    • IEEE Computer Society Press
    • U. Berger and H. Schwichtenberg. An inverse of the evaluation functional for typed λ-calculus. In Logic in Computer Science '91, pages 203-211. IEEE Computer Society Press, 1991.
    • (1991) Logic in Computer Science '91 , pp. 203-211
    • Berger, U.1    Schwichtenberg, H.2
  • 7
    • 0023965424 scopus 로고
    • The calculus of constructions
    • T. Coquand and G. Huet. The calculus of Constructions. Inf. and Comp., 76(2/3):95-120, 1988.
    • (1988) Inf. and Comp. , vol.76 , Issue.2-3 , pp. 95-120
    • Coquand, T.1    Huet, G.2
  • 9
    • 0025567601 scopus 로고
    • An abstract machine for lambda-terms normalization
    • ACM Press
    • P. Crégut. An abstract machine for lambda-terms normalization. In Lisp and Functional Programming 1990, pages 333-340. ACM Press, 1990.
    • (1990) Lisp and Functional Programming 1990 , pp. 333-340
    • Crégut, P.1
  • 10
    • 0012532090 scopus 로고
    • Machines à environnement pour la réduction symbolique et l'évaluation partielle
    • PhD thesis, University Paris 7
    • P. Crégut. Machines à environnement pour la réduction symbolique et l'évaluation partielle. PhD thesis, University Paris 7, 1991.
    • (1991)
    • Crégut, P.1
  • 11
    • 0029706995 scopus 로고    scopus 로고
    • Type-directed partial evaluation
    • ACM Press
    • O. Danvy. Type-directed partial evaluation. In 23rd symp. Principles of Progr. Lang, pages 242-257. ACM Press, 1996.
    • (1996) 23rd Symp. Principles of Progr. Lang , pp. 242-257
    • Danvy, O.1
  • 12
    • 4243372780 scopus 로고    scopus 로고
    • Online type-directed partial evaluation
    • Technical Report RS-97-53, BRICS
    • O. Danvy. Online type-directed partial evaluation. Technical Report RS-97-53, BRICS, 1997.
    • (1997)
    • Danvy, O.1
  • 14
    • 0027353175 scopus 로고
    • A framework for defining logics
    • R. Harper, F. Honsell, and G. Plotkin. A framework for defining logics. J. ACM, 40(1):143-184, 1993.
    • (1993) J. ACM , vol.40 , Issue.1 , pp. 143-184
    • Harper, R.1    Honsell, F.2    Plotkin, G.3
  • 16
    • 0004114806 scopus 로고
    • The ZINC experiment: An economical implementation of the ML language
    • Technical report 117, INRIA
    • X. Leroy. The ZINC experiment: an economical implementation of the ML language. Technical report 117, INRIA, 1990.
    • (1990)
    • Leroy, X.1
  • 17
    • 0004148166 scopus 로고    scopus 로고
    • The objective cam1 system
    • Software and documentation available on the Web
    • X. Leroy, D. Doligez, J. Garrigue, and J. Vouillon. The Objective Cam1 system. Software and documentation available on the Web, http://cam1.inria.fr/, 1996-2002.
    • (1996)
    • Leroy, X.1    Doligez, D.2    Garrigue, J.3    Vouillon, J.4
  • 18
    • 0012578491 scopus 로고    scopus 로고
    • Le Calcul des Constructions implicite: Syntaxe et sémantique
    • PhD thesis, University Paris 7
    • A. Miquel. Le Calcul des Constructions implicite: syntaxe et sémantique. PhD thesis, University Paris 7, 2001.
    • (2001)
    • Miquel, A.1
  • 19
    • 0012619968 scopus 로고    scopus 로고
    • A notation for lambda terms: A generalization of environments
    • G. Nadathur and D. S. Wilson. A notation for lambda terms: A generalization of environments. Theoretical Comput. Sci., 198:49-98, 1998.
    • (1998) Theoretical Comput. Sci. , vol.198 , pp. 49-98
    • Nadathur, G.1    Wilson, D.S.2
  • 20
    • 84974143149 scopus 로고
    • Implementing lazy functional languages on stock hardware: The spineless tagless G-machine
    • S. L. Peyton Jones. Implementing lazy functional languages on stock hardware: the spineless tagless G-machine. Journal of Functional Programming, 2(2):127-202, 1992.
    • (1992) Journal of Functional Programming , vol.2 , Issue.2 , pp. 127-202
    • Jones, S.L.P.1
  • 22
    • 0001820433 scopus 로고    scopus 로고
    • Online type-directed partial evaluation for dynamically-typed languages
    • Iwanami Shoten
    • E. Sumii and N. Kobayashi. Online type-directed partial evaluation for dynamically-typed languages. Computer Software, 17(3):38-62, 2000. Iwanami Shoten.
    • (2000) Computer Software , vol.17 , Issue.3 , pp. 38-62
    • Sumii, E.1    Kobayashi, N.2
  • 24
    • 4243624234 scopus 로고    scopus 로고
    • The polymorphic type theory of normalisation by evaluation
    • Draft
    • R. Vestergaard. The polymorphic type theory of normalisation by evaluation. Draft, 2001.
    • (2001)
    • Vestergaard, R.1


* 이 정보는 Elsevier사의 SCOPUS DB에서 KISTI가 분석하여 추출한 것입니다.